FreeBSD kernel usb device Code
|
Data Fields | |
struct ucom_super_softc | sc_super_ucom |
struct ucom_softc | sc_ucom |
struct usb_xfer * | sc_xfer [UMODEM_N_TRANSFER] |
struct usb_device * | sc_udev |
struct mtx | sc_mtx |
uint16_t | sc_line |
uint8_t | sc_lsr |
uint8_t | sc_msr |
uint8_t | sc_ctrl_iface_no |
uint8_t | sc_data_iface_no |
uint8_t | sc_iface_index [2] |
uint8_t | sc_cm_over_data |
uint8_t | sc_cm_cap |
uint8_t | sc_acm_cap |
uint8_t | sc_line_coding [32] |
uint8_t | sc_abstract_state [32] |
uint8_t umodem_softc::sc_abstract_state[32] |
Definition at line 196 of file umodem.c.
Referenced by umodem_handle_request().
uint8_t umodem_softc::sc_acm_cap |
Definition at line 194 of file umodem.c.
Referenced by umodem_attach(), and umodem_cfg_set_break().
uint8_t umodem_softc::sc_cm_cap |
Definition at line 193 of file umodem.c.
Referenced by umodem_attach().
uint8_t umodem_softc::sc_cm_over_data |
Definition at line 192 of file umodem.c.
Referenced by umodem_attach(), and umodem_ioctl().
uint8_t umodem_softc::sc_ctrl_iface_no |
Definition at line 189 of file umodem.c.
Referenced by umodem_attach(), umodem_cfg_param(), umodem_cfg_set_break(), umodem_cfg_set_dtr(), umodem_cfg_set_rts(), and umodem_handle_request().
uint8_t umodem_softc::sc_data_iface_no |
Definition at line 190 of file umodem.c.
Referenced by umodem_attach().
uint8_t umodem_softc::sc_iface_index[2] |
Definition at line 191 of file umodem.c.
Referenced by umodem_attach().
uint16_t umodem_softc::sc_line |
Definition at line 185 of file umodem.c.
Referenced by umodem_cfg_set_dtr(), and umodem_cfg_set_rts().
uint8_t umodem_softc::sc_line_coding[32] |
Definition at line 195 of file umodem.c.
Referenced by umodem_handle_request().
uint8_t umodem_softc::sc_lsr |
Definition at line 187 of file umodem.c.
Referenced by umodem_cfg_get_status(), and umodem_intr_read_callback().
uint8_t umodem_softc::sc_msr |
Definition at line 188 of file umodem.c.
Referenced by umodem_cfg_get_status(), and umodem_intr_read_callback().
struct mtx umodem_softc::sc_mtx |
Definition at line 183 of file umodem.c.
Referenced by umodem_attach(), and umodem_free_softc().
struct ucom_super_softc umodem_softc::sc_super_ucom |
Definition at line 178 of file umodem.c.
Referenced by umodem_attach(), umodem_detach(), and umodem_free_softc().
struct ucom_softc umodem_softc::sc_ucom |
Definition at line 179 of file umodem.c.
Referenced by umodem_attach(), umodem_cfg_param(), umodem_cfg_set_break(), umodem_cfg_set_dtr(), umodem_cfg_set_rts(), umodem_detach(), umodem_intr_read_callback(), umodem_read_callback(), and umodem_write_callback().
struct usb_device* umodem_softc::sc_udev |
Definition at line 182 of file umodem.c.
Referenced by umodem_attach(), umodem_cfg_param(), umodem_cfg_set_break(), umodem_cfg_set_dtr(), and umodem_cfg_set_rts().
struct usb_xfer* umodem_softc::sc_xfer[UMODEM_N_TRANSFER] |
Definition at line 181 of file umodem.c.
Referenced by umodem_attach(), umodem_detach(), umodem_poll(), umodem_start_read(), umodem_start_write(), umodem_stop_read(), and umodem_stop_write().